CPullPin.BeginFlush, méthode

La BeginFlush méthode informe le filtre propriétaire de vider les filtres en aval. La classe dérivée doit implémenter cette méthode.

Syntaxe

virtual HRESULT BeginFlush();

Paramètres

Cette méthode n’a aucun paramètre.

Valeur retournée

Retourne une valeur HRESULT .

Notes

La méthode CPullPin::Seek appelle cette méthode. Implémentez cette méthode pour appeler la méthode IPin::BeginFlush sur chaque broche d’entrée en aval qui reçoit des données de cet objet. Si les broches de sortie de votre filtre dérivent de CBaseOutputPin, appelez la méthode CBaseOutputPin::D eliverBeginFlush .

Cette conception permet au filtre de rechercher le flux simplement en appelant Seek sur l’objet CPullPin .

Spécifications

Condition requise Valeur
En-tête
Pullpin.h
Bibliothèque
Strmbase.lib (builds de vente au détail) ;
Strmbasd.lib (builds de débogage)

Voir aussi

CPullPin, classe